Ingredients for Smoked Turkey and Cheddar Sandwich

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Smoked Turkey Breast: Choose deli-sliced smoked turkey for convenience or roast your own for an extra flavor kick.
  • Cheddar Cheese: Opt for sharp cheddar for a bold flavor or mild cheddar if you prefer something creamier.
  • Sourdough Bread: A sturdy sourdough holds up well against the fillings while adding delightful tang.
  • Fresh Spinach: Adds a refreshing crunch and nutrient boost; feel free to swap it out for lettuce if you prefer.
  • Tomatoes: Use ripe tomatoes sliced thinly to bring some juiciness into every bite.
  • Mayo: Spread it on for creaminess; consider adding some herbs or spices for an extra layer of flavor.

How to Make Smoked Turkey and Cheddar Sandwich

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Toast the Bread

Start by preheating your skillet over medium heat. Lightly butter one side of each slice of sourdough bread. Place them buttered-side down in the skillet until golden brown and crispy.

Step 2: Layer on the Goodness

Once toasted, remove the bread from the skillet. Spread mayo on one side of each slice (don’t skimp here!). On one slice, layer your smoked turkey generously followed by slices of cheddar cheese.

Step 3: Add Fresh Veggies

Top the cheese with fresh spinach leaves and tomato slices. Don’t be shy—load them up! These colorful veggies not only add nutrients but also create an irresistible crunch.

Step 4: Close It Up

Place the other slice of bread mayo-side down on top of those layers of goodness. Gently press down so everything sticks together like best friends at a reunion.

Step 5: Grill It Right

Return your sandwich to the skillet over medium-low heat. Cook until both sides are golden brown again and the cheese is melting like it just won the lottery.

Step 6: Serve and Enjoy

Transfer your mouthwatering creation onto a plate, cut it in half if you’re feeling fancy (or not—who am I to judge?), and serve with chips or pickles on the side for that perfect touch!

Storing & Reheating

To keep your smoked turkey and cheddar sandwich fresh,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ap or foil. Store it in the refrigerator for up to three days. For reheating, simply unwrap and warm in a skillet over low heat until heated through.

Smoked Turkey and Cheddar Sandwich


5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star

No reviews

  • Author: Liora
  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 1

Description

Experience the mouthwatering delight of a smoked turkey and cheddar sandwich, where smoky turkey meets creamy cheddar on perfectly toasted sourdough. Fresh spinach and juicy tomatoes add a crisp texture, while a touch of mayo enhances every bite. This easy-to-prepare sandwich is perfect for lunch or any occasion, making it a must-try for sandwich lovers.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 oz smoked turkey breast, sliced
  • 2 slices sharp cheddar cheese
  • 2 slices sourdough bread
  • 1 cup fresh spinach
  • 1 medium tomato, sliced
  • 2 tbsp mayonnaise

Instructions

  1. Preheat a skillet over medium heat and butter one side of each slice of sourdough bread.
  2. Toast the bread buttered-side down until golden brown.
  3. Spread mayonnaise on the unbuttered sides of the toasted bread.
  4. Layer smoked turkey, cheddar cheese, spinach, and tomato on one slice.
  5. Top with the second slice of bread, mayo-side down.
  6. Grill the sandwich in the skillet over medium-low heat until both sides are golden and cheese melts.
  7. Serve warm with chips or pickles.
